Curle upbeat about Stags show Mansfield Town player-manager Keith Curle was looking on the bright side after seeing the Stags go down 2-1 to Stockport County in the LDV Vans Trophy first round. Rhys Day's goal on the hour gave Curle hope of a minor upset at Field Mill, before Stuart Barlow's second strike of the game decided the issue five minutes from time. Curle told the Nottingham Evening Post: "Take away the first 15 minutes and the performance was excellent, I could not have asked for more. "I was disappointed to have lost, but there were a lot of positives to be taken. "We caused them problems and Kevin Pilkington hardly had to make a save in the second half." |
